Fedora 31: Critical mbedtls Update for CVE-2019-18222 Security Issue

fedora
Calendar Grey February 18, 2020
Dist Fedora Esm H88
The update to Fedora 31 for mbedtls addresses the CVE-2019-18222 vulnerability alongside additional improvements aimed at boosting security and optimizing performance.
- Update to 2.16.4 - CVE-2019-18222 Release notes: https://www.trustedfirmware.org/projects/mbed-tls/ Security Advisory:

Summary

Mbed TLS is a light-weight open source cryptographic and SSL/TLS

library written in C. Mbed TLS makes it easy for developers to include

cryptographic and SSL/TLS capabilities in their (embedded)

applications with as little hassle as possible.
